CTLLSM proposes fund for State integrity
Source: Hueiyen News Service
Imphal, October 01 2013:
Council of Tribal Languages and Literature Societies, Manipur (CTLLSM) has urged the State Government to propose fund to the 14th Finance Commission for promotion of tribal mother tongues education in the State.
Submitting memoranda in this regard to the Chief Minister, the Deputy Chief Minister, the Education Minister, the Chief Secretary and the Additional Chief Secretary (Finance & Planning) of the State Government as well as endorsing the copies of the same to all Ministers and tribal MLAs, Chairman of CTLLSM Ragongning Gangmei observed that the proposal is extremely important as there is no fund for tribal languages in the State's budgets of Education Department, Board of Secondary Education, Manipur and Council of Higher Secondary Education, Manipur.
The State budgets of Manipur divided the people because of their languages and that is the reason why some sections of the deprived people are oppose to the approach for integrity of Manipur.
But the CTLLSM's proposal is for the integrity of Manipur, because the indigenous languages of the State are the mosaic of Manipur's integrity.
Therefore, it is vital to give State's fund support and patronage to the indigenous languages to promote mother tongue education in Manipur.
This will promote a sense of common belongingness to the State and help to usher in a new social order in Manipur where there will be stability, mutual understanding, peaceful co-existence and mutual concern and support for each other among all communities.
Then, there shall be no more demand for alternative arrangement and separate homeland, Ragongning Gangmei observed.
